1982 Jeep CJ7 vs. 2011 Tata Sumo
To start off, 2011 Tata Sumo is newer by 29 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1982 Jeep CJ7.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1982 Jeep CJ7 would be higher. At 1,995 cc (4 cylinders), 1982 Jeep CJ7 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1982 Jeep CJ7 (85 HP) has 18 more horse power than 2011 Tata Sumo. (67 HP). In normal driving conditions, 1982 Jeep CJ7 should accelerate faster than 2011 Tata Sumo.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2011 Tata Sumo weights approximately 590 kg more than 1982 Jeep CJ7.
Both vehicles are four wheel drive (4WD) - it offers better handling, traction, and control in all driving conditions compared with front wheel drive or r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1982 Jeep CJ7 (150 Nm @ 2750 RPM) has 31 more torque (in Nm) than 2011 Tata Sumo. (119 Nm @ 2500 RPM). This means 1982 Jeep CJ7 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2011 Tata Sumo.
Compare all specifications:
1982 Jeep CJ7 | 2011 Tata Sumo | |
Make | Jeep | Tata |
Model | CJ7 | Sumo |
Year Released | 1982 | 2011 |
Body Type | SUV | SUV |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 1995 cc | 1948 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 85 HP | 67 HP |
Torque | 150 Nm | 119 Nm |
Torque RPM | 2750 RPM | 2500 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Diesel |
Drive Type | 4WD | 4WD |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Vehicle Weight | 1290 kg | 1880 kg |
Vehicle Length | 3900 mm | 4410 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1670 mm | 1710 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1840 mm | 1980 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2380 mm | 2410 mm |
